Small stalks, small ears, poor kernel development…does this describe your corn crop this year?
If it does, there may be several factors at work. Drought at the wrong time can stunt your corn crop (we haven’t had that this year), as can cold damage (if you put your crop out early you could see a little stunting from a late spring cold snap), poor drainage and poor soil fertility, especially nitrogen.
